luxgirl18 wrote:
I live In Montreal and I can't wait for the movie but how do we know in what province or city they are going to show it and isnt it the first movie of anime being shown in Canada.. Laughing


First anime movie shown in Canada? Very far from it. Just for a few examples the new Evangelion movies played at the very same theater the Madoka movies are playing. Every year there are a few anime movies at various festivals in Montreal like Wolf Children at the Festival du Nouveau Cinéma this year. Fantasia usually has a 2-3 anime movies per year.
The first anime movie I remember watching in theater was way back with Princess Mononoke distributed by Miramax.
